Description

It isn’t long after Treva Gallo moves into her new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, neighborhood that she starts to see otherworldly people around town. And the more ghosts she sees, the more they seek her out. As Treva researches her new neighborhood’s murky past, she unearths more than she expected . . . and the ghostly spirits become more insistent. The spirits seem to want something from Treva. But what can a living person do for the dead? Every state has its own spine-tingling stories of ghosts and mysterious hauntings grounded in its regional history. The Haunted States of America series uses real-life ghost lore as jumping-off points to new, chilling tales. An author’s note provides historical origins and fascinating facts, but beware: sometimes real life is stranger than fiction.

Author(s)

Thomas Kingsley Troupe

Thomas Kingsley Troupe has been making up stories ever since he was in short pants. As an “adult,” he’s the author of a whole lot of books for kids. When he’s not writing, he enjoys movies, biking, taking naps, and hunting ghosts as a member of the Twin Cities Paranormal Society. Raised in “Nordeast” Minneapolis, he now lives in Woodbury, Minnesota with his awe-inspiring family.
